The best thing we can do for our healthcare staff right now is to follow the official NHS advice. That means staying at home if you're not a key worker, keeping your distance in supermarkets, and quarantining yourself when you're showing symptoms.
Not all of these are easy steps to take - but we owe it to our NHS to help them help us.
